Some key sections generally found in a datasheet include:
- Electrical Characteristics: This section includes important parameters such as Maximum Power (Pmax), Open-Circuit Voltage (Voc), Short-Circuit Current (Isc), Voltage at Maximum Power (Vmp), and Current at Maximum Power (Imp).
- Mechanical Characteristics: This specifies the dimensions, weight, frame material, and other physical attributes of the panel.
- Temperature Coefficients: This section reveals how the panel’s performance changes with temperature variations, a critical factor in real-world installations.
Datasheets are not just about technical jargon; they are tools used throughout the entire lifecycle of a solar project. During the design phase, engineers rely on datasheet values to accurately model system performance and predict energy yield. Installers use the mechanical specifications to ensure proper mounting and wiring. Operation and maintenance teams consult the datasheet to diagnose potential issues and verify performance against expected values. By understanding the data, stakeholders can optimize system design, ensure proper installation, and track long-term performance. In a simplified illustration, here’s how some of the key electrical characteristics might be used:
- Pmax (Maximum Power) indicates the peak power output under standard test conditions (STC).
- Voc (Open-Circuit Voltage) helps determine the maximum system voltage and compatibility with inverters.
- Isc (Short-Circuit Current) is crucial for sizing fuses and circuit breakers for safety.
